Which statement(s) is(are) defined INCORRECTLY?
I Ohmic potential is the voltage to overcome the electrical resistance of the solution in an electrochemical cell when a current is flowing.
II Concentrational polarization occurs when the concentrations of the reactants or products at the surface of an electrode is greater than those in the bulk solution.
III Overpotential is the voltage required to overcome the activation energy for a reaction at only the cathode.
IV E = E(cathode) - E(anode) - IR - overpotentials - concentration polarization


A) II,III,and IV
B) I,II,and III
C) Only III
D) II and IV
E) I and II
